The rapid progression of digital transformation across various sectors has fundamentally reshaped the professional Software engineering industry on a global scale. As organizations strive to modernize their legacy systems and adopt cloud-native architectures, the demand for sophisticated engineering practices has reached an all-time high. This evolution is driven by the necessity for scalability, security, and high performance in software applications that power everything from financial services to healthcare delivery. The integration of advanced methodologies such as Agile and DevOps has become standard, allowing teams to deliver high-quality code at an unprecedented pace. Furthermore, the rise of open-source technologies has democratized access to powerful development frameworks, enabling small startups to compete with established tech giants. As businesses increasingly rely on data-driven decision-making, the role of software engineers has expanded to include the management of complex data pipelines and the implementation of robust cybersecurity measures. This holistic approach ensures that software products are not only functional but also resilient against emerging digital threats. The continuous learning culture within this sector is vital, as new programming languages and architectural patterns emerge almost daily, requiring professionals to adapt quickly to maintain their competitive edge in a rapidly shifting technological landscape.

Technological advancements in artificial intelligence and machine learning are currently serving as major catalysts for innovation within the engineering lifecycle. Automated code generation, intelligent bug detection, and predictive analytics are being integrated into development environments to enhance productivity and reduce human error. These tools allow engineers to focus on high-level architectural design and creative problem-solving rather than repetitive manual coding tasks. Moreover, AI-driven testing frameworks are significantly shortening the quality assurance phase by identifying edge cases that were previously difficult to detect. This shift toward intelligent automation is not just about speed; it is about improving the overall reliability and user experience of modern applications. As machine learning models become more accessible through specialized APIs, software engineers are tasked with seamlessly integrating these capabilities into standard business workflows. This requires a deep understanding of both traditional software principles and the unique challenges associated with training and deploying large-scale data models. The synergy between human creativity and machine intelligence is redefining the boundaries of what is possible in software development, paving the way for a new generation of autonomous and self-healing systems that can adapt to changing user needs in real-time.

The global shift toward remote work and distributed teams has introduced new challenges and opportunities for collaboration within the engineering community. Modern version control systems and cloud-based communication platforms have made it possible for developers in different time zones to work on the same codebase without friction. This geographic decentralization has allowed companies to tap into a global talent pool, fostering diversity and bringing fresh perspectives to complex technical problems. However, managing distributed architectures requires a strong emphasis on documentation, clear communication protocols, and the use of robust project management tools. Virtual pair programming and asynchronous code reviews have become essential practices for maintaining code quality and team cohesion. Additionally, the move toward microservices and containerization has simplified the deployment process for large-scale applications, allowing teams to update individual components without disrupting the entire system. This modular approach not only enhances fault tolerance but also enables faster experimentation and more frequent releases. By embracing these decentralized workflows, organizations can build more agile and responsive engineering departments that are better equipped to handle the demands of a volatile and unpredictable global market, ensuring long-term sustainability and operational excellence.

Looking ahead, the future of the sector will likely be defined by the emergence of low-code and no-code platforms, as well as the increasing importance of ethical software development. While professional engineers will always be needed for complex logic and core infrastructure, these simplified platforms allow non-technical business users to create functional applications, further accelerating digital adoption. This democratization of software creation means that engineers will increasingly take on the role of platform architects and security auditors, ensuring that these user-generated apps follow best practices and do not introduce vulnerabilities. Simultaneously, there is a growing focus on the social impact of software, from data privacy to algorithmic bias. Developers are being held to higher standards of accountability, necessitating the integration of ethical considerations into the initial design phase of every project. Sustainability is also becoming a key concern, with a focus on writing energy-efficient code and optimizing data center usage to reduce the carbon footprint of digital services. As software continues to permeate every aspect of human life, the engineering community must balance the pursuit of technical excellence with a commitment to social responsibility, ensuring that the innovations of tomorrow benefit society as a whole while maintaining high standards of integrity.
